How to install WhatsApp on a laptop if you already have it on your phone - briefly?
To install WhatsApp on your laptop when you already have it on your phone, follow these steps:
- Download the WhatsApp desktop application from the official website.
- Scan the QR code displayed on the laptop screen using your phone's WhatsApp app to link the accounts.
How to install WhatsApp on a laptop if you already have it on your phone - in detail?
Installing WhatsApp on a laptop while already having it on your phone is a straightforward process. WhatsApp offers a desktop application that syncs seamlessly with your mobile device, allowing you to continue conversations without interruption. Here’s a detailed guide to help you through the installation:
-
Ensure Compatibility:
- Verify that your laptop meets the system requirements for WhatsApp Desktop. The app supports Windows 8.1 and higher, as well as macOS 10.13 and higher.
-
Download WhatsApp Desktop:
- Visit the official WhatsApp website (https://www.whatsapp.com/download) to download the desktop application for your operating system. Click on the appropriate link for either Windows or macOS.

Connect Your Phone and Laptop:
- Open WhatsApp on your phone. Go to the settings menu (usually represented by three dots or a gear icon).
- Tap on "Linked Devices" if it’s available, or "WhatsApp Web/Desktop" depending on your version of WhatsApp.
- You will see a QR code scanner. Use this to scan the QR code that appears on your laptop screen during the setup process.
